patch 9.1.1391: Vim does not have a vertical tabpanel
Problem: Vim does not have a tabpanel Solution: include the tabpanel feature (Naruhiko Nishino, thinca) closes: #17263 Co-authored-by: thinca <thinca@gmail.com> Signed-off-by: Naruhiko Nishino <naru123456789@gmail.com> Signed-off-by: Christian Brabandt <cb@256bit.org>
